    Smoother than smooth—the balls inside these bearings roll nearly friction-free. You’ll often find them on rapidly rotating parts, from the whirring chuck on a power drill to the spinning shaft on an electric motor.
    Open—With no rubber seal to block airflow, these bearings dissipate heat quickly, extending the life of the lubricant and reducing friction over time.
    Shielded—The balls are covered just enough to keep out large particles while allowing air to pass through and dissipate heat.
    Sealed—The best choice for dirty environments. A barrier seals out dust so it won't gunk up or wear down the balls. However, these bearings retain the most heat since air can't flow through.
    Steel—Strong and wear resistant. However, these bearings are best for dry environments since moisture will cause them to rust.
    Corrosion-Resistant 440C Stainless Steel—Combine the strength of steel with the corrosion resistance of stainless steel. These bearings won't degrade from water or mild chemicals, such as the ammonia in cleaning solutions. However, they'll weaken when exposed to salt water and harsh chemicals, such as bleach.
    ABEC Rating—Bearings with an ABEC rating meet industry tolerance standards established by the Annular Bearing Engineers Committee (ABEC). They're rated on a scale from 1 to 9. The higher the rating, the tighter the tolerance. Bearings rated ABEC 1 or 3 are precise enough for most applications. If your application consistently runs at high speeds or requires high accuracy, consider bearings rated ABEC 5 or higher, since they generate less friction and heat.

    Support radial and thrust loads at the same time. These bearings are often found inside equipment such as gearboxes and pumps. For example, a bearing inside a gearbox withstands a radial load when the gear is engaged and a momentary thrust load when you shift to a new one. While they don't handle as much force from radial loads as standard bearings, you can pair them with a cylindrical roller bearing to increase their load capacity.
    Single Row—Single-row bearings withstand thrust loads from one direction.
    Double Row—Double-row bearings handle thrust loads from both directions.

    Two rows of rollers give these bearings higher dynamic radial load capacities than comparably sized tapered-roller bearings. Also known as rock crusher bearings, they handle heavy shock loads and are used for metal milling machinery, mining and oil field equipment, and in paper mills.

    Our most precise bearings for tackling radial and thrust loads at once, with tolerances tighter than a speck of dust. Rated ABEC 7 out of 9, they meet strict tolerance standards established by the Annular Bearing Engineers Committee (ABEC). Choose them for equipment that requires both high speed and pinpoint accuracy, such as machine tool spindles. For example, a bearing on a spindle withstands a radial load as it spins at high speeds and a thrust load when the cutting tool touches the workpiece. These bearings don’t handle as much force from radial loads as standard ones, but you can pair them with a cylindrical roller bearing to increase their load capacity.

    Protect bearings from stray currents. The ceramic balls insulate bearings from electrical charges in electric motors and power generators that can damage the inner ring over time. The balls also generate less heat than metal ones, so you don’t have to lubricate them as often to keep bearings running smoothly.

    Misalignments correct themselves on the fly in these bearings. Two rows of balls have separate raceways in the inner ring and a shared raceway in the outer ring, so the balls rock back and forth to compensate for misalignment. This construction also reduces noise and vibration.

    The thicker inner and outer raceways on these bearings can handle heavier loads than the thin-profile crossed-roller bearings. The rollers face in alternating directions to allow for rigid, accurate motion under any combination of radial, thrust, and moment (twisting) loads. Use in applications where highly accurate motion is necessary, such as machine tools and industrial robots.

    For silky-smooth motion, the balls inside these bearings roll nearly friction-free. You'll often find them at the end of a shaft or between a stationary and rotating surface, such as on a propeller or rotary table.
    These bearings come as three separate pieces—one cage and two washers. The cage holds the balls in place, while the washers create a surface for the balls to roll on. This design is easy to lubricate, but the oil will attract dust and grime since it's exposed.

    Small but mighty, our thinnest rolling thrust bearings slot into tight spaces and spin at whirring speeds. Their long, slender rollers support thrust loads and reduce friction in everything from machine tool spindles to gearboxes.
    A cage holds the rollers in place. You can install these bearings without washers between hardened, ground surfaces for the thinnest profile. If you’re working with unhardened, unground surfaces, you’ll need two washers for the rollers to run on. This three-piece design is easy to lubricate, but the oil will attract dust and grime since it’s exposed.

    Our simplest-to-use thrust bearings, with no moving parts and no need to lubricate. Their porous surface releases oil over time, so you can install and forget them. While they run in most conditions, oil may drip away if temperatures climb too high. For extremely hot environments, consider graphite-lubricated bearings. All are fabricated, lubricated, and inspected in the U.S.
    841 Bearing Bronze—A balance of strength and speed makes these bearings a good choice for most applications. Also known as SAE 841 bearing bronze.
    Synthetic Oil Base—A high-quality lubricant makes all the difference. Synthetic oil is less sensitive to temperature changes than mineral oil, so it won't get runny and leak away if the bearing heats up.

    These hardened steel washers protect softer shafts and housings from the rolling contact of needle rollers. Without them, needle rollers can indent and score unhardened surfaces, leading to premature wear and bearing failure. Positioned between the bearing and each mating surface, these washers distribute thrust loads evenly and extend service life. They adapt needle-roller thrust bearings for unhardened, unground surfaces.

    With thickness tolerances as fine as a strand of hair, these shims precisely align, space, and level components on shafts, arbors, and machinery.
    You can stack multiple shims to achieve your exact thickness, but stacking more than four may cause them to shift. Remember, fewer shims are better, so a couple of thicker shims are more stable than a bunch of thin shims.
    18-8 Stainless Steel—The choice for wet and outdoor environments, these shims resist rust. However, they’ll corrode or pit when exposed to salt water and chemicals.
    Carbon Steel—Best for dry environments since moisture will cause these shims to rust.
    Stress-Resistant Spring Steel—These shims are harder and hold their shape better than carbon steel. Use them for high-stress applications, such as leveling heavy machinery. They're best for dry environments since moisture will cause them to rust.

    Used in pairs or with another bearing nut, these thin-profile nuts—often called shaft nuts—hold bearings, bushings, pulleys, and gears in place on your threaded shaft or spindle. Threading two nuts tightly against each other makes it harder for vibration to loosen your assembly than if you used only one nut. For the nut closer to the bearing, position the stepped face towards the bearing. These thin-profile nuts have holes on the side, so you can tighten and loosen them with a pin spanner wrench. All meet DIN 1816, an international standard for bearing locknut dimensions.
